Heads up: if the Lintrock baseline file in the Quarrow repo drifts from main, CI fails with a "stale baseline" error even when the code is fine. Quick fix is to regenerate the baseline on a clean checkout and re-push. If a customer build is blocked, confirm the failing run matches the token below before escalating.

build token for yadug-yagag: htk21_c863c33eb8b82c0c9c152

Subject: LiftWeaver sim 4.2 cut

Release branch for the LiftWeaver elevator-dispatch simulator is frozen. Dispatch heuristics unchanged; only the car-queue replay fixes and the new peak-traffic scenario pack landed. Regression suite green on all three floor-topology fixtures. Do not cherry-pick anything else into this cut. Artifacts are in the usual drop location. For verification against the frozen branch, maintainers should check the build token below.

build token for tajeg-bajep: htk14_409ba9df6b8acb

Runbook: Tindercrest websocket reconnect bug. Clients occasionally reconnect in a tight loop after a gateway restart, exhausting connection slots. First, confirm the loop in the gateway logs — look for repeated handshakes from the same session within five seconds. Then restart the affected gateway pod gracefully. Before doing anything, verify the pod is running these values.

deployment values, yagef-yawip:
ELIOX_PIN=5303
ELIOX_METRICS_HOST=metrics.eliox.paliqworks.corp
ELIOX_LOG_LEVEL=error
ELIOX_TENANT=praiel

Handover — engraved trophies for the Silverpine Awards Night

To the receiving site: the twelve trophies come back from Arden Engravers fully polished, each in a fitted foam sleeve. Please check the name plates against the enclosed list before signing — two were corrected after a spelling error last week. Store them flat, away from the loading dock heaters. The courier's hand-over instruction follows below.

handover note for tajef-yafof: the belox jorael courier leaves the jorix ledger at gate 9537 under passcode 794379